Executive summary

Illustrative sample report. It draws on the foundation's three 2026 preprints to show how task certification, held-out grading criteria, and expectancy framing change what an agent benchmark actually measures, and what a lab or policy team should ask for before trusting a headline pass rate.

Key findings

  1. Reference-solution acceptance misses four classes of broken grader. Adversarial certification refused all eight deliberately defective fixtures at the stage designed to catch each one.
  2. Under a criterion held out of the environment, agents over-state their probability of exact generalization by 0.24 to 0.48 on two of three families, and by at most 0.13 on the third.
  3. A same-distribution validation sample does not close that gap. Submitted rules fit it at or near accuracy 1.0 and still fail held-out, so it tells the agent nothing.
  4. A negative, individual-form ability label raised the reasoning tokens one frontier model spent by about half a standard deviation, without an established change in pass rate.
  5. Every number in the underlying studies regenerates from committed run records and one audit script. Benchmark reports should meet the same bar.
